Output 84aa4098f237ebe985bfeedb0c7be9b4e9643099079eeccb6fffd3afcc02cdd5:2

value
113293029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27ea5e805adaca6cf31e5fad4c43b48408c12762 OP_EQUAL
address
35L53H8SHfHrrZEaXfMtU19YXhxvdck9kN
transaction
84aa4098f237ebe985bfeedb0c7be9b4e9643099079eeccb6fffd3afcc02cdd5
spent
true